Energy Savings of Warehouse Lighting in LED
Switching to LED lighting in warehouses can result in significant energy savings. The efficiency of LED technology means that less energy is wasted as heat, and more is converted into useful light. Below is a table that outlines different types of warehouse lighting fixtures, their applications, typical mounting heights, and the energy savings percentage when upgrading to LED.
Lighting Fixture Type | Application | Typical Mounting Height | Energy Savings (%) |
---|---|---|---|
High Bay Lights | Large open areas | 15-40 feet | 60% |
Low Bay Lights | Smaller spaces | 12-20 feet | 50% |
Task Lighting | Specific work areas | 8-12 feet | 70% |
Flood Lights | Outdoor areas | Variable | 65% |
These energy savings not only reduce operational costs but also contribute to a more sustainable business model, aligning with the eco-friendly initiatives that are increasingly important in today’s world.
Every Warehouse in Amberley village, Ohio is Different
Understanding the unique characteristics of each warehouse in Amberley village is crucial when planning a lighting upgrade. The first step is to assess the existing lighting setup. This involves identifying the types and models of current fixtures, their wattage, and input voltage. Additionally, the dimensions of the warehouse facility play a significant role in determining the appropriate lighting solution.
Knowing the major operations conducted within the warehouse is also essential. For instance, a facility primarily used for storage may have different lighting needs compared to one that handles detailed assembly work. The type of work influences the required brightness and distribution of light, which are critical factors in selecting the right LED fixtures.
By thoroughly evaluating these aspects, businesses can ensure that their lighting upgrade not only meets operational needs but also maximizes energy efficiency and cost savings.
Other Considerations for Amberley village, Ohio
When selecting lighting fixtures for warehouses in Amberley village, it’s important to consider local climate-specific conditions. The region’s weather patterns can affect the performance and longevity of lighting fixtures, making it essential to choose products that can withstand these environmental factors.
Moreover, local codes or utility rebates may require the implementation of lighting controls, such as daylight sensors or motion sensor controls. These controls can further enhance energy savings by ensuring that lights are only used when necessary. For example, daylight sensors adjust the lighting based on natural light availability, while motion sensors activate lights only when movement is detected in the area.
Incorporating these controls not only complies with local regulations but also optimizes the efficiency of the lighting system, providing additional cost savings and environmental benefits.
